You Should Know

- That Job Growth in Bridgewater has been Positive.
- Jobs have Increased by 1.5% over the past year.
- The average salary in Bridgewater is $73,158.
- The median home cost in Bridgewater is $442,600

Job Helpful Resources

- Best paying jobs in Bridgewater? Business, Financial ($70,938)
- Worst paying jobs? Healthcare Support ($9,688)
- Highest paying industry jobs? Utilities ($93,523)
- Lowest paying industry jobs? Public Administration ($14,250)
- Average Income of Residents in Bridgewater ($44,419) compared to USA ($37,638)
- The Unemployment Rate in Bridgewater (2.2) is lower than USA (6)
